From 064474908c6f2530078977bd42127b8fda6c582a Mon Sep 17 00:00:00 2001 From: Nowadays Date: Mon, 16 Dec 2024 10:42:07 +0100 Subject: [PATCH] feat(authzprovider): implem getPermissionsAsync on topics for pulsar-manager --- .../biscuitpulsar/AuthorizationProviderBiscuit.java |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/src/main/java/com/clevercloud/biscuitpulsar/AuthorizationProviderBiscuit.java b/src/main/java/com/clevercloud/biscuitpulsar/AuthorizationProviderBiscuit.java index 9758414..9a1d91b 100644 --- a/src/main/java/com/clevercloud/biscuitpulsar/AuthorizationProviderBiscuit.java +++ b/src/main/java/com/clevercloud/biscuitpulsar/AuthorizationProviderBiscuit.java @@ -245,6 +245,11 @@ public CompletableFuture>> getPermissionsAsync(Names return defaultProvider.getPermissionsAsync(namespaceName); } + @Override + public CompletableFuture>> getPermissionsAsync(TopicName topicName) { + return defaultProvider.getPermissionsAsync(topicName); + } + @Override public void close() throws IOException { // noop